There are just a few days left in what has proven to be a mild January. However, it will feel a lot more like winter in the very near future.
Laura Edwards, South Dakota State Climatologist says January will go down as one of the warmest on record…
She said there is potential for heavy snow, much colder temps and strong wind…
Edwards pointed out that the area is still in a moderate drought…
As for the spring, Edwards said that the forecast for March and April appears to indicate warmer than average temperatures.
